諾 is the kanji for "Assent". Its reading is だく (daku). This page includes example sentences and a stroke-order diagram.
Meaning
Assent
Also : Consent · Agreement

Example Sentences
彼はその提案を快諾した。
かれはそのていあんをかいだくした。
He gladly accepted the proposal.
諾々と従う姿勢は危険だ。
だくだくとしたがうしせいはきけんだ。
Blind obedience is dangerous.
